The OPXION Optical Skin Viewer is a non-invasive optical coherence tomography system designed to provide real-time visualization of the external tissues of the human body. It generates two-dimensional, cross-sectional, three-dimensional, and en-face images of tissue microstructures, helping clinicians assess skin conditions with high-resolution imaging.

PathPresenter Clinical Viewer is a web-based software tool designed to help pathologists view and manage high-resolution digital images of tissue slides. It facilitates diagnosis by allowing detailed image navigation, annotation, and measurement, improving pathology workflow and accuracy.

The CT Scanner TSX-501R/1 V11.1 by Canon Medical Systems Corporation is an advanced computed tomography system that uses a photon counting detector to capture high-quality cross-sectional volume images of the whole body. This system helps clinicians perform specialized studies by providing detailed imaging data to support diagnosis and treatment planning for adult patients.

The SKR 3000 is a digital radiography device by Konica Minolta designed to produce high-quality X-ray images of the human body for general-purpose diagnostic procedures. It replaces traditional film-based systems and includes features like advanced image processing and wireless connectivity. Its added indication includes pediatric imaging, helping clinicians accurately diagnose patients of all ages.

The FUJIFILM Endoscope Model EB-710P is a flexible bronchoscope designed to observe, diagnose, and treat the trachea and bronchus. It works with the FUJIFILM Processor EP-8000, which provides illumination, processes visual signals from the endoscope, and enables image recording. This combination aids clinicians in examining airways more effectively under physician management.

The EXTRON series (EXTRON 3, EXTRON 5, EXTRON 7) are mobile fluoroscopic X-ray systems that provide high-quality, real-time X-ray images to support clinicians during emergency injury treatment, orthopedic surgery, neurosurgery, and other interventions. The system includes advanced image processing capabilities and enables saving and transferring images to hospital PACS, improving diagnosis and workflow in surgical settings.

Cirrus Resting State fMRI Software is a medical imaging software that processes resting state functional MRI data to generate brain maps showing motor, language, and vision networks. These maps assist clinicians such as surgeons and radiologists in visualizing functional areas of the brain non-invasively, aiding in pre-surgical planning and clinical decision-making.

TechLive is a software application designed to enable healthcare professionals to remotely access and control medical imaging devices in real-time for image acquisition, assistance, review, and training. It supports multiple imaging modalities and fosters collaboration among clinical staff across different locations, improving operational support and training without being intended for diagnostic use.

The TE Air Diagnostic Ultrasound System is a portable, general-purpose ultrasound device that uses wireless-connected probes and a mobile app to capture and display ultrasound images and Doppler flow information. It is intended for use by trained healthcare professionals to perform real-time ultrasound imaging, measurement, and analysis across a variety of anatomical regions and clinical applications, including fetal, abdominal, cardiac, musculoskeletal, thoracic, vascular, and urology exams. The system supports multiple imaging modes such as B-mode, M-mode, color and power Doppler, and tissue harmonic imaging, facilitating detailed internal body visualization and aiding diagnosis in clinics and hospitals.

The Visualase V2 MRI-Guided Laser Ablation System is a neurosurgical tool designed to ablate, necrotize, or coagulate brain tissue including tumors and epileptic foci, using a laser controlled and monitored in real-time via MRI thermometry. It helps clinicians precisely target and treat affected brain areas in adults and pediatric patients aged 2 years and older.
